Notes 8?

For the benefit of those who don't want to open the image:

"0x115 - RTVSCAN is operational and may be holding out memory, exiting. Please restart RTVSCAN or reboot the system"

Is this Notes 8?

From what I can find, if you disable the Notes plugin and this still happens, you may want to contact Notes support.  If I'm reading this document correctly, it looks to me like this was fixed in Notes 8.5.

LO40885: WHEN USERS LAUNCH LOTUS NOTES, THEY RECEIVE RTVSCAN ERRORS.
